Adoreshare M4V Converter Genius can remove DRM protection from purchased or rented iTunes M4V movies and convert them to other popular video formats, such as MP4, MOV, AVI, MP3, M4A, AAC, etc. Thus make it playable on all kinds of portable devices like iPhone, iPad, Apple TV, Samsung phones, MP4 players, etc. Users also can personalize the video via custom options, such as rename, trim, crop, change aspect ratio, watermark, etc.

We don't own anything Apple, & have never used iTunes, so like Karl I can't say anything about how Adoreshare M4V Converter Genius works. However this might still help... [Hope so anyway :) ]
Here's a basic article on iTunes DRM - http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/FairPlay
After a very quick bit of research using Google, it seems that it was possible to remove iTunes DRM using free software, but the preferred tool, Requiem, is no longer developed, & Apple updated their DRM in any case so it would no longer work. The way it works supposedly is that a unique key is generated when you 1st buy from iTunes, that key is stored on your PC/laptop or device, & DRM using that key is added to the audio download by iTunes servers [it's the audio that's encrypted in video as well].
Free, open source software used that key stored on your system to let you save an unencrypted iTunes download, though you often had to convert that saved audio to a more usable format. And it seems it would only work with content you had purchased from iTunes.
At least some paid software worked [works?] the same way, though maybe because the source code isn't available, I did not see any confirmation of this. It's equally possible some iTunes DRM removal software works like more generic DRM removal tools, by simply recording the playing audio & video. All it takes is screen capture software, though DRM removal software may make it easier, e.g. may not use as much of your hardware's resources playing the video, so more is available for recording. Many people can't record playing audio, & special driver software to enable that may also be included.

Some concerns yesterday to IOBIT System care and Deep Freeze or TimeFreeze or whatever software in this direction.
Deep Freeze does nothing else than REDIRECT each WRITE to the system partition to a reserved space. Nothing else. No RAM is used for a parallel system running in a "virtual mode", because there isn't a parallel system with other drives or other software. Each software works at any time with the normal Win OP system. Only, when it writes (changes) a content, this is done with a pointer to a reserved and fully transparent space.

Vista can be quite "quirky" about installing and running software.
1: I would suggest, fully uninstalling it.
2: Reinstall it "as Administrator" (Right Click menu). A Vista quirk I have encountered.
3: Before running it, I would suggest running the compatibility mode checker.
4: It may need to be "Run as Administrator" once installed. Another Vista quirk I have encountered.
The company developing the software may know these procedures, many uses of Vista don't know them, or about Vista's quirkiness.
